ChatGPT Could Soon Show Ads as OpenAI Eyes New Revenue Stream

2
0

OpenAI is preparing to roll out advertising on its ChatGPT platform as early as February, according to a report published Tuesday by The Information. The move would mark a significant shift for the artificial intelligence firm as it looks to unlock a new source of revenue to help offset rapidly rising operating costs.

The report, citing people familiar with the matter, said the Microsoft-backed company has already begun testing chatbot-based advertisements with a small group of advertisers. This initial phase is designed to gather feedback while keeping early spending commitments limited.

OpenAI is expected to gradually broaden advertiser access as it fine-tunes ad formats and develops a sustainable pricing structure. Early advertisements are likely to be priced based on views rather than clicks, with the company aiming over time to build a scalable, self-service advertising platform.

The planned introduction of ads comes as OpenAI faces mounting expenses tied to training increasingly advanced AI models and maintaining the large-scale computing infrastructure required to run them.
